Abstract

NHS Arden and Greater East Midlands Commissioning Support Unit (AGCSU)on behalf of Cambridgeshire & Peterborough Integrated Care Board (ICB) (The Commissioner) would like to notify the market of an opportunity to provide Alternative Primary Medical Services under an APMS Contract at Priors Fields Surgery in Sutton.<br/><br/>The service commencement date is 1st April 2025.<br/><br/>The contract will be for a duration of 10 years with the option to extend for up to a further 5 years with a minimum value of £137.50 per weighted patient.<br/><br/>Please note the deadline for responses to the ITT is 12:00PM (Mid-Day) on 20th September 2024.

II.2.4) Description of the procurement

Priors Fields Surgery is currently being delivered via a caretaker contract following termination of a GMS Contract in March 2023. The caretaker contract will cease on 31st March 2025.<br/><br/>The surgery has a raw patient list size of 5227 (weighted 4, 995) as of July 2024.<br/><br/>The objective of the competitive process is to procure a provider to deliver general medical services from Priors Field Surgery for the registered patient population. The new provider must be willing to work with the ICB to evolve and implement health optimisation models which support sustainability, patient access and experience and reduce health inequalities.

VI.3) Additional information

This is a Provider Selection Regime (PSR) Contract Notice. The awarding of this contract is subject to the HealthCare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023. For the avoidance of doubt, the provisions of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 do not apply to this award.<br/><br/>The Contracting Authority will be using an eTendering system for this procurement exercise.<br/><br/>Further information and the ITT documentation can be found via the 'Live Opportunities' list on the e-tendering system at the following link:<br/><br/>https://atamis-1928.my.salesforce-sites.com/?SearchType=Projects<br/><br/>You can also register your interest via this page. You can search for the opportunity by entering the following contract reference: C293063: COMPETITIVE: Provision of Primary Medical Services at Priors Field Surgery.<br/><br/>The Basic Selection Questions are Pass/Fail and the award criteria for the Key Criteria Questions are as follows and these will be scored on a 0-5 scoring mechanism;<br/><br/>Key Criteria 1: Quality and Innovation: 47.00%<br/>Key Criteria 2: Value: 4.00%<br/>Key Criteria 3: Integration, Collaboration and Services Sustainability: 30.00%<br/>Key Criteria 4: Improving Access, Reducing Health Inequalities and Facilitating Choice: 9.00%<br/>Key Criteria 5: Social Value: 10.00%<br/><br/>The evaluation stages are as follows;<br/><br/>Stage 1: Preliminary compliance review<br/>Stage 2a: Evaluation of the Basic Selection Question responses (Sections A – M)<br/>Stage 2b: Moderation of Basic Selection Questions: Offers that fail any of the required Pass/Fail questions will be disqualified and not considered further<br/>Stage 3a: Evaluation of responses to the Key Criteria Questions (Sections 1 – 5) <br/>Stage 3b: Moderation of Key Criteria Questions<br/>Stage 4: Financial Evaluation of preferred bidder only<br/><br/>Neither the publication of this notice nor the employment of any particular terminology nor any other indication shall be taken to mean that the Contracting Authority intends to hold itself bound by any of the Regulations.<br/>Please see published procurement documentation for further details.
